全栈开发:打造高效Web应用之路

发布时间:2025-04-12 09:50:27 阅读: 评论:0 次

在当今互联网时代,Web应用的开发已经成为了一个热门领域。随着技术的发展,全栈开发逐渐成为主流,它要求开发者掌握前端和后端的技能,打造高效、高性能的Web应用。下面,就让我们一起来探讨一下全栈开发如何助力高效Web应用的打造。

一、全栈开发的定义与优势

全栈开发(Full-Stack Development)是指开发者能够独立完成Web应用的所有开发工作,包括前端、后端、数据库、服务器、客户端等。这种开发模式的优势在于:

- 提高开发效率:全栈开发者可以快速响应需求变化,无需与其他团队沟通协调。

- 降低沟通成本:开发者对整个应用的理解更加全面,沟通成本更低。

- 提高代码质量:开发者能够从整体上把握应用架构,避免前后端开发不匹配的问题。

二、前端开发技巧

前端是用户直接接触的部分,一个优秀的前端可以让用户有更好的体验。以下是几个前端开发技巧:

- 响应式设计:确保网站在不同设备上都能良好展示。

- 性能优化:减少HTTP请求、压缩图片、利用缓存等。

- 用户体验:简洁明了的界面、流畅的交互、合理的动画效果。

三、后端开发要点

后端是Web应用的支撑,负责数据处理和逻辑处理。以下是后端开发的几个要点:

- 数据库设计:合理设计数据库结构,提高数据存储和查询效率。

- API设计:遵循RESTful原则,确保接口易于使用和维护。

- 安全防护:防范SQL注入、XSS攻击等安全问题。

四、全栈开发的实践案例

全栈开发在许多知名项目中都有广泛应用,以下是一些典型案例:

- Gmail:谷歌的邮件服务,全栈开发使其具有强大的性能和稳定性。

- Facebook:社交媒体巨头,全栈开发使其在用户体验和性能方面表现出色。

- 淘宝:国内最大的电商平台,全栈开发为其提供了强大的数据处理能力。

五、

全栈开发已经成为Web应用开发的趋势,它不仅提高了开发效率,还保证了应用的质量。掌握全栈开发技能,将有助于你打造出高效、高性能的Web应用。在这个过程中,不断学习新技术、提升自己的技能是非常重要的。让我们一起努力,成为优秀的全栈开发者吧!

相关阅读

发表评论

访客 访客
快捷回复:
评论列表 (暂无评论,人围观)

还没有评论,来说两句吧...